Output 351c50b785f09ee1d370693cf66a61800cc184b72af2e7aed5dcd32e393e2471:0

value
1320632
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 017e59967321108c5653447ab11cefc920e062c7 OP_EQUALVERIFY OP_CHECKSIG
address
18u399HvEVREB2FFFnsfUTtVWuRW6LdFd
transaction
351c50b785f09ee1d370693cf66a61800cc184b72af2e7aed5dcd32e393e2471
spent
true